1) Search is Becoming “Answer-Based”

Search is not just “10 blue links” anymore. Patients want instant answers:

  • “Is this symptom serious?”
  • “Which doctor should I consult?”
  • “What is the recovery time?”

That’s where AEO (Answer Engine Optimization) matters.

What to do in 2026

  • Write content that answers directly in the first 2–3 lines.
  • Add short sections like: Symptoms, Who It’s For, When to Visit, What to Expect
  • Use FAQ blocks on service pages (great for snippets and AI answers)
  • Keep language simple and specific—avoid vague “best treatment” claims

Why it matters

If your website content is structured like answers, search engines (and AI tools) can easily pull your content and recommend you.

GEO Will Decide Local Patient Flow

In India, “near me” searches are still one of the highest-intent categories for healthcare. People search:

  • “best clinic near me”
  • “pediatrician in Gomti Nagar”
  • “orthopedic hospital in Pune”

This is where GEO (Geographic SEO) comes in. GEO is not just adding a city name once. It’s building strong location trust signals.

What to do in 2026

  • Create dedicated location pages (city + area)
  • Add local proof: photos, directions, landmarks, and service coverage areas
  • Keep NAP consistent (Name/Address/Phone) across all platforms
  • Build local authority with real patient reviews and Q&A

Why it matters

A clinic that ranks on Maps + local search gets consistent calls without paying per click every day.

3) Google Business Profile Will Become Your “Mini Website

For many patients, your Google listing is the first and last place they decide. In 2026, Google Business Profile optimization for clinics will directly impact footfall.

What to do in 2026

  • Choose correct categories + services
  • Add appointment link, WhatsApp/call button, and updated timings
  • Post weekly updates (awareness + services + trust posts)
  • Add real photos: clinic, staff, reception, equipment, doctor portraits
  • Reply to reviews professionally (especially negative ones)

Why it matters

A strong profile increases:

  • calls
  • direction requests
  • appointment clicks
    without changing your ad budget.

4) Trust Content Will Beat “Marketing Content”

In 2026, patients trust clarity and credibility more than flashy creatives. The clinics winning are doing:

  • doctor-led videos
  • educational reels
  • patient journey explainers
  • transparent expectations

This is a key shift in healthcare marketing trends 2026: trust is becoming the best conversion tool.

What to do in 2026

  • 2 short videos/week: myths, symptoms, when to consult, what to expect
  • Use simple language + calm tone
  • Add the same video on landing pages to improve conversions
  • Show E-E-A-T: doctor credentials, years of experience, clinic process

Why it matters

Patients don’t want “perfect ads.” They want to feel safe choosing you.

5) Funnels + Tracking Will Decide ROI (Not Just Leads)

Most clinics still measure “leads.” In 2026, that’s not enough. You need to track the real journey:
Lead → Call Connect → Appointment → Visit → Revenue

This is where a proper hospital digital marketing strategy and clinic marketing strategy becomes measurable and scalable.

What to do in 2026

  • Create service-specific landing pages (not one generic homepage)

  • Add one clear CTA: Call / WhatsApp / Book Appointment

  • Use lead quality filters: area, concern, preferred time

  • Set follow-up automation: reminders, missed-call flows, receptionist scripts

Why it matters

Better conversion and follow-up can double appointments even if lead volume stays the same.
